Ridiculously Quick and Easy Strawberry Lemonade

Made with fresh local strawberries and freshly squeezed lemons, this Ridiculously Quick and Easy Strawberry Lemonade is a refreshing summer drink that's perfect for making the most of strawberry season.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Course Drinks, In Season, Sunday Dinners
Cuisine Fusion
Servings 8

Ingredients
  

  • 12 large strawberries chopped
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 7 cups water divided
  • 1 cup fresh lemon juice about 6 lemons
  • Mint

Instructions
 

  • Remove the stems from the strawberries, give them a good wash, and chop them.

  • Place the chopped strawberries in a deep pot with 3 cups of the water and the sugar. Bring to a boil, then reduce to a simmer and cook for 5 minutes.

  • Allow the mixture to cool for 10 to 15 minutes before using a stick blender to puree until smooth.

  • Juice the lemons, as there's no substitute for freshly squeezed lemons, then pour the juice into a large pitcher or bowl.

  • Strain the strawberry puree to remove the seeds and excess pulp, then add it to the pitcher.

  • Pour in the remaining 4 cups of water and stir well to combine. Taste and adjust the sugar to your own liking. Honey, raw can sugar, and other sweeteners are also options instead of using processed sugar.

  • Like the Rosemary Infused Lemonade I shared previously, may I recommend serving this Strawberry Lemonade over plenty of ice with a few sprigs of fresh mint. As the mint leaves bruise against the ice, they'll release their aromatic oils into the lemonade, giving every sip a gentle kiss of added herbal flavour.

Frequently Asked Questions

 

Can I use frozen strawberries instead of fresh?

Yes. Frozen strawberries will work, but fresh local strawberries will always give you the brightest flavour and colour when they're in season.

Can I use bottled lemon juice?

You can, but I don't recommend it. Freshly squeezed lemons make all the difference in the finished Strawberry Lemonade.

Can I make this ahead of time?

Absolutely. Prepare it a day in advance and refrigerate until you're ready to serve. Add the ice and mint just before pouring. You'll also need to give it a whisk before serving, as the pulp may settle.

Can I reduce the sugar?

Of course. If your strawberries are especially sweet, adjust the sugar to your own taste.
